Twine Ornaments
here is what you need:
glass ornaments (we used clear but any would work)
your handy glue gun
twine

I started with a dot of glue on the bottom of the ornament and then coiled the twine on top of it.

Then kept winding and gluing to secure.
Continue till you reach the top and secure it with more glue.Super easy, yet beautiful! Add ribbon to hang on your tree or group them on a plate for an easy centerpiece! Voila - thanks Pinterest!
